Différences
Ci-dessous, les différences entre deux révisions de la page.
Prochaine révision | Révision précédente | ||
generator [Le 13/01/2008, 21:08] milambert créée |
generator [Le 11/09/2022, 12:00] (Version actuelle) moths-art Suppression des espaces en fin de ligne (détecté et corrigé via le bot wiki-corrector (https://forum.ubuntu-fr.org/viewtopic.php?id=2067892) |
||
---|---|---|---|
Ligne 1: | Ligne 1: | ||
- | {{tag>dapper edgy feisty gutsy jeux emulateur brouillon}} | + | {{tag>Trusty Xenial jeu émulation émulateurs_console BROUILLON}} |
---- | ---- | ||
- | ====== SVGA/GTK generator====== | + | ====== SVGAlib/GTK generator====== |
+ | <note warning>Plus développé depuis 10 ans !</note> | ||
+ | |||
+ | Generator est un émulateur Sega Genesis / Mega Drive.\\ | ||
+ | \\ | ||
+ | Deux ports existent pour cet émulateur. L'un, SVGAlib generator, tourne dans un terminal sans qu'un serveur X soit nécessaire. L'autre, GTK generator, utilise SDL et gtk. | ||
+ | |||
- | <note>Cette page est en cours d'élaboration</note> | ||
===== Pré-requis ===== | ===== Pré-requis ===== | ||
- | FIXME\\ | + | * Disposer des [[:sudo|droits d'administration]]. |
- | svgalibs\\ | + | * Disposer d'une connexion à Internet configurée et activée. |
- | gtk + sdl\\ | + | * [[:tutoriel:comment_installer_un_paquet|Installez les paquets]] suivants : **[[apt>libgtk1.2,libsdl1.2debian]]** et la librairie [[https://packages.ubuntu.com/trusty/libsvga1|libsvga1]] en 32 bits (absente sous Ubuntu 16.04). |
===== Installation ===== | ===== Installation ===== | ||
- | ==== SVGA ==== | ||
- | SVGAlib generator fait tourner l'émulateur dans un terminal, sans pour autant en dénigrer les performances. | + | |
+ | ==== SVGA ==== | ||
{{http://www.squish.net/generator/imgs/console.gif}} | {{http://www.squish.net/generator/imgs/console.gif}} | ||
Ligne 24: | Ligne 31: | ||
<code> | <code> | ||
- | $ wget http://www.squish.net/generator/files/generator-0.35.svgalib.tar.gz | + | wget http://www.squish.net/generator/files/generator-0.35.svgalib.tar.gz |
- | $ tar zcvf generator-0.35.svgalib.tar.gz | + | tar xvfz generator-0.35.svgalib.tar.gz |
- | $ cd./generator-0.35.svgalib | + | cd ./generator-0.35.svgalib |
</code> | </code> | ||
+ | |||
+ | |||
==== GTK ==== | ==== GTK ==== | ||
{{http://www.squish.net/generator/imgs/tcltk.gif}} | {{http://www.squish.net/generator/imgs/tcltk.gif}} | ||
- | |||
- | Cet émulateur repose sur les bibliothèques **GTK 1.2** et **SDL 1.2**, à récupérer dans [[:Synaptic]]. Il y a une interface graphique. Il y a aussi un support des //Joysticks//. | ||
Voici les étapes à suivre pour l'installation du programme: | Voici les étapes à suivre pour l'installation du programme: | ||
<code> | <code> | ||
- | $ wget http://www.squish.net/generator/files/generator-0.35.gtk.tar.gz | + | wget http://www.squish.net/generator/files/generator-0.35.gtk.tar.gz |
- | $ tar zcvf generator-0.35.gtk.tar.gz | + | tar xvfz generator-0.35.gtk.tar.gz |
- | $ cd ./generator-0.35.gtk | + | cd ./generator-0.35.gtk |
</code> | </code> | ||
Ligne 47: | Ligne 54: | ||
==== SVGA ==== | ==== SVGA ==== | ||
- | Pour connaître les paramètres de SVGAlib generator, vous pouvez utiliser la commande suivante : | + | Pour connaître les paramètres de SVGAlib generator, vous pouvez utiliser la commande suivante : |
<code> | <code> | ||
$ ./generator-svgalib -h | $ ./generator-svgalib -h | ||
Ligne 83: | Ligne 90: | ||
</code> | </code> | ||
- | Par exemple, pour lancer //Sonic// et dont le premier joueur utilise un joystick et le second le clavier : | + | Par exemple, pour lancer //Sonic// et dont le premier joueur utilise un joystick et le second le clavier : |
<code> | <code> | ||
sudo ./generator-svgalib -j joy0,key0 ~/sonic/Sonic1.bin | sudo ./generator-svgalib -j joy0,key0 ~/sonic/Sonic1.bin | ||
Ligne 101: | Ligne 108: | ||
Il est possible de rajouter un lanceur rapide dans le menu application. Ouvrez 'Editeur de menu Applications' (voir aussi : [[:Alacarte]]) dans 'Application/outils système'. Rajoutez une entrée avec comme cible le fichier ''/monchemin/vers/generator-0.35.gtk/generator-gtk''. | Il est possible de rajouter un lanceur rapide dans le menu application. Ouvrez 'Editeur de menu Applications' (voir aussi : [[:Alacarte]]) dans 'Application/outils système'. Rajoutez une entrée avec comme cible le fichier ''/monchemin/vers/generator-0.35.gtk/generator-gtk''. | ||
+ | |||
+ | |||
===== Liens ===== | ===== Liens ===== | ||
- | * site officiel : http://www.squish.net/generator/ | + | * Le site officiel : http://www.squish.net/generator/ |
---- | ---- | ||
- | Contributeurs : [[user:milambert]] | + | Contributeurs : [[utilisateurs:manu_newbie]] [[utilisateurs:kmeleon|Kmeleon]] [[utilisateurs:adam0509|adam0509]] [[utilisateurs:milambert]] FIXME |